The Education concentration is designed for those wishing to earn a bachelor's degree while exploring issues in education through an interdisciplinary approach. In contrast to a standard bachelor's degree in education, UI&U's Bachelor of Arts degree program offers a broader spectrum of study for current and future educators.
Education studies encompass a variety of topics in the social, psychological, political, cultural, and economic dimensions of education. A primary area of focus is the complex relationship between the purposes and effects of schooling. Education is a non-licensure concentration. Students pursuing licensure must concentrate in an academic field aligned with their prospective teaching career.
